Editorial Reviews
Book Description After examining what Scripture teaches about the goal and motive of the Christian life, the author addresses moral dilemmas, human-life issues, sexuality, economic justice, and truthfulness.

A Much Needed Framework, May 4, 2001
As Christians, too many of us have the tendency to approach ethics using the cultural standards from the past, or isolated proof texts that may be taken out of context. In this wonderful book, Dr. Jones gives a balanced, thoroughly biblical approach to a way of life that glorifies God and helps us to consistently apply our faith to the issues we will face. One excellent example:
"The divinely appointed way to good works is through the gracious gift of faith which unites us to Christ. The handiwork of God's new creation is exhibited in discipleship. Before faith our attitude was: 'Nobody tells me what to do.' Now the attitude of faith is: 'Show me what you want me to do.' Before faith we assumed our lives were our own to be lived as we pleased. Now with Jeremiah we confess, 'I know, O Lord, that a man's life is not his own; it is not for man to direct his steps (Jer. 10:23). Those whom God has bought with a price he does not leave on their own to figure out what to do with their new lives. God gives directions for the the good works he has prepared in advance for believers saved by grace to do. The directing principle of the Christian life is the will of God as revealed in Christ and the holy Scriptures and illuminated by the Holy Spirit." (p. 60).
Jones is clear, Biblical, and grace-centered throughout. After setting up the framework, he also shows how to apply it to some big areas of ethics - Marriage & Family and Divorce and Remarriage. If you are desiring to base your beliefs about issues on the truth found in Scripture, and not on political, cultural or social opinions - this is the book for you.
